A look into changes to facial recognition after wrongful arrest in Detroit
By Kelly Vaughen Click here for updates on this story     DETROIT, Michigan (WWJ) — The Detroit Police Department is changing how it uses facial recognition technology as part of a lawsuit settlement. The ACLU called it a pathbreaking settlement. The multiple policy changes come as part of a settlement with Robert Williams, a man who was wrongly arrested in Detroit in 2020 after facial recognition technology falsely identified him as a theft suspect. “We believe this is a step in the right direction though, and we are very pleased with helping to get this far,” said Williams.
